St George Regional combines a single 9,300 ft runway with RNAV (GPS) approach coverage at both ends. Arrivals therefore have a published instrument procedure for either runway direction, although the approach provision is entirely GPS-based rather than a mixture of approach types. The runway length supports operations requiring more distance, while the single 01/19 alignment provides no second runway orientation.
Among nearby fields, Cedar City Regional has the most comparable breadth of published procedure coverage. Colorado City Municipal and Kanab Municipal have smaller sets, while Mesquite’s coverage is markedly thinner. St George Rgnl has 1 runway. The longest is 01/19 at 9,300 ft by 150 ft, asphalt. Full runway dimensions, lighting and approach aids are listed on this page.
No ILS is published. In total KSGU has 3 published instrument approaches, of which 2 are RNAV (GPS).
The official FAA airport diagram for St George Rgnl is free to download at the top of this page. It shows runways, taxiways, ramp layout and hold-short positions, and is reissued every 28 days.
No — St George Rgnl has no control tower. Traffic co-ordinates on a common frequency rather than with a controller, which is listed in the frequencies table on this page.
